Ruth (Ware) Thaxton, 95, of Springfield, Massachusetts, departed this life on Monday, April 24, 2023, at Mercy Medical Center in Springfield.
Born in Cuthbert, Georgia on February 6, 1928, she was a daughter of Julius Willis and Essie Mae (Jackson) Willis. A fifty-year resident of Springfield, Ms. Thaxton had formerly been employed by Belmont Laundry Company and also had been a home health care worker. She was a member and Missionary of Eternal Light Church. Pre-deceased by her two sons, Clifford Ware and Gossan Thaxton, two brothers, Willie Willis and Julius Willis, and a sister, Mabel Crawford, she is survived by three nephews, Floyd Willis, Anthony Bunns and Butch Finch, two nieces, Janis Gilbert and Gwen Caulton, sister in law Jessie Ruth Willis and an adopted daughter Nancy Cintron.
The calling hour is 11 a.m. to noon on Wednesday, May 10, 2023, at Harrell Funeral Home, followed by funeral services at noon, with burial in Oak Grove Cemetery.
